A powered exoskeleton, also known as powered armor, exoframe, or exosuit, is a mobile machine consisting primarily of an outer framework akin to an insects exoskeleton worn by a person, and powered by a system of motors, hydraulics, pneumatics or levers that delivers at least part of the energy for limb movement. Exoskeleton development also has a disadvantage over general robot development in that exoskeletons have to work in cooperation with the physiology and biomechanics of the human body.
